Screening of Senior Pencak Silat teams held at Indoor Stadium,

SRINAGAR: The Jammu & Kashmir Sports Council Saturday conducted the screening of the J&K Pencak Silat Teams for Men and Women probable’s in the Senior National Pencak Silat Championshi.
The four day championship is scheduled to be held at GHG Khalsa College, Ludhiana Punjab from March 11.
The screening committee of the J&K Sports Council comprising Divisional Sports Officer, Kashmir, Nuzhat Ara, Central Sports Officer, Nusrat Gazala and member sports screening committee Maqsood Khan cleared the J&K teams for the said championship.
Prior to the national participation, the J&K UT teams had undergone a 21 days coaching camp sponsored by J&K Sports council at Indoor hall, Polo ground Srinagar under the supervision of Mohammad Iqbal, Coach, J&K Sports Council.
During the training, latest and advanced skills were imparted among the participants.
“I am fully satisfied with the hard work and dedication of the campers during this 21 days coaching camp and I am confident that we will get maximum medals at this event and hopefully will retain our overall champions place this year too”, said coach Iqbal,
The camp and screening process was also supervised by Secretary, J&K Sports Council, Nuzhat Gul, who expressed her satisfaction after interaction with campers, she also conveyed her good wishes to the participants for their participation in the forthcoming senior nationals at Ludhiana

The Senior National Pencak silat championship 2021-22 will be followed by the 5th Edition of Federation Cup 2021-22, which will be held at Lovely Professional University and is scheduled from 26-28th March 2022.
In addition, both the national level championships will be the platform for the senior teams to qualify for the forthcoming back to back South Asian Pencak Silat Championship ( Kathmandu-Nepal ), Asian Pencak Silat Championship ( Tashkent-Uzbekistan ) and 19th World Pencak Silat Championship 2022 ( Kuala Lumpur- Malaysia ) and 6th Asian Indoor and martial Art games –( Chonburi-Thailand ) later this year.
The Championship is organised by Chandigarh Pencak Silat Championship under the aegis of Indian Pencak Silat Championship, Ministry of Youth Affairs & Sports, Govt of India and Sports Authority of India. The J&K Men and Women teams are sponsored by Jammu & Kashmir Sports Council.
